About Southwest Sandhill, Texas

Southwest Sandhill is a locality in Ward County, Texas, United States. It has a population of approximately 1,666. The population density is 87.4 people per km². Southwest Sandhill is located at 31.5570°N, 102.9066°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. ZIP code: 79756.
